Earlier this year I saw Rocky the Robot Truck in a video from the big Toy Fair. I thought this one was pretty neat. Like many of you (guys), I had some Transformers when I was a kid. They were pretty neat, but Rocky brings that level of "coolness" to a little younger age group.

He doesn't actually change into anything like Transformers do. But, he's an interactive talking truck. He can lift, dump, drive, and talk. He even stands up and dances! He knows 100+ jokes and phrases, honks, and makes engine sounds. He can even snore when he drifts off into sleep mode. You wake him up by pulling or pushing him, or by putting something in his bed.

Load 'Em Up and Move 'Em Out
Built with strong, durable plastic, Rocky is ready to handle heavy loads. Your child can manually tilt his dump bed to unload it -- or make some noise and he'll do it for you. And when you push Rocky forward or pull him backward on all six wheels, his blue headlights are activated and he'll make some noise of his own, with engine sounds and honking.

The smokestack on the front of the truck is the primary way to control this robot truck. Tilting the lever back gets Rocky to stand on his back four wheels. The truck is automatically set in dump mode, but pressing the red button on top of the smokestack several times will switch it to dancing mode, where he'll shake his upper truck body to music. Pushing the lever forward returns Rocky to a normal truck position.


The red button also cues Rocky to say one of his many phrases or jokes, and also wakes him up if he's taking a nap. If you don't play with Rocky for a while, he will go into sleep mode -- a may even snore. Kids get Rocky's attention by placing objects in his dump bed, or by pushing or pulling him.


Make Some Noise!
Rocky is very responsive, interactive, and engaging -- often prompting kids to make noise so he can show off his dancing and dumping skills. Because you can play with him manually or with his help, Rocky makes playtime easy and simple. However, with only one button for a couple of operations, Rocky's automatic modes may take some getting used to for younger children. They may have a difficult time getting directly past the robot's talking to get to the dancing mode.

My son got this truck for his 5th birthday. So far, it seems to be durable. It does everything it's supposed to do (as seen on TV...). It has a ton of phrases and voice interaction- "Make a sound if you want me to dance". The price seems to be worth it. I would definitely recommend this truck to anyone looking for a fun toy for a boy (or girl)!

This is such a neat toy! It does everything you see in the commercial and has held up very well to some rough play. It dances, moves around and talks, and my 3-year old thinks it's the coolest truck in the world. His favorite part is when the truck stands up on its hind wheels and dances. It is a little more pricey here on this site (more reasonable locally) but seeing the joy in my son's face as he explores this robot truck has made it all worthwhile. Highly recommended!
